FDA Product Code NUH: Stimulator, Nerve, Transcutaneous, Over-the-counter
Over-the-counter nerve stimulators bring pain relief technology to the consumer market. FDA product code NUH covers transcutaneous electrical nerve stimulators available without a prescription.
These devices deliver low-level electrical impulses through skin electrodes to modulate pain signals for the temporary relief of sore or aching muscles. OTC TENS units are cleared for self-treatment of minor musculoskeletal pain in home settings.
NUH devices are Class II medical devices, regulated under 21 CFR 882.5890 and reviewed by the FDA Neurology panel.

510(k) Submission Activity
227 total 510(k) submissions under product code NUH since 2004, with 227 receiving FDA clearance (average review time: 180 days).
Submission volume has declined in recent years - 26 submissions in the last 24 months compared to 35 in the prior period.
FDA Review Time
Recent submissions under NUH have taken an average of 135 days to reach a decision - down from 186 days historically, suggesting improved FDA processing for this classification.
